I’m sorry but you’re completely wrong. Any viewer who actually values their time most definitely cares about seeing the markers for midroll ads. And ever since I’ve updated my app recently YouTube has been extremely frustrating to use to the point where I’ve had to delete the app and am now forced to watch YouTube videos solely on my browser for basic transparency on how many ads a video will have.

I’m honestly very shocked by how out of touch you are with what how viewers truly see this update. I’ll try to explain it to you from my perspective.

For starters I’m somebody who likes to watch longer videos on YouTube. To be more specific I watch podcasts (because of the great time stamps feature) and TV shows from foreign countries like South Korea/China/Turkey etc. Now the problem is these longer videos tend to have more commercials. For lots of channels this can be fine because they tend to have enough tact to realise the importance of balancing how many ads to reasonably fit into a video without alienating viewers. But you have to understand that for a lot of foreign channels this kind of tact simply doesn’t exist and I’ve literally seen channels with millions of subscribers that had 20 plus commercials over the course of a single freaking hour and no shame whatsoever on how much time that would consume. On top of that I can handle three or four commercials in a 45 minute podcast video but if it has 7 plus commercials or 10 commercials I will not watch it because I like to multitask when I’m listening to a podcasts and having to constantly come back every few minutes to skip a dozen commercial makes the time stamp feature useless and I’ve had to switch to Spotify for my podcasts as a result.

The point I’m trying to make is that I use those yellow ad markers to check if a longer video on YouTube is even worth watching or if it has too many ads and will just waste my time. It’s like if YouTube removed the like feature, by removing these incredibly important ad markers YouTube is removing the viewers ability to properly decide if they want to watch a video or not.

Removing methods that allow YouTube viewers to chose the right video to watch among thousands of other search results that have similar titles and the same topic will be a massive mistake. They’ll likely be able to retain viewership from teens who may not notice but literally anyone over 25 who values their time will start cutting down on their YouTube usage or begin avoiding longer videos completely due to the uncertainty of how many commercials may now be hidden in them. This essentially means that longer videos will begin to have a very bad reputation. Think of how that will affect creators who post longer videos but have limited commercials, those creators will see significantly less engagement because of the bad practices from other channels that simply stuff as many commercials as they can fit into a video without caring about long-term user engagement.

I no longer watch hour long videos on YouTube because of this update and I suspect even videos more than 25 minutes will soon be seen as too risky since people won’t be able to accurately determine how much time will be truly spent.
